If mixing with an electric mixer, add flour mixture and mix until just incorporated. Red Velvet is a cake with either a dark red, bright red or red-brown color. It's traditionally prepared as a layer cake topped with cream cheese or cooked roux icing. The reddish color is achieved by adding beetroot or red food coloring - Courtesy, Wiki.
